Seagate Beach


Seagate Beach is located half a mile south of Atlantic Avenue at Route A1A in Delray Beach, Florida and is approximately and hour's drive from Miami. The beach is located by the Seagate Hotel and the Beach Club and is a good place for holidaymakers to enjoy various watersports. One hour long sailing trips on Hobie Cat vessels are available here with knowledgeable crew able to provide information about the area and sailing.

There is good fishing along the beach too with shark, bluefish and tarpon amongst other fish found in these waters. The Seagate Hotel & Spa has 156 rooms and suites and provides direct access to the beach. Through the Beach Club guests can try scuba diving, snorkeling, surfing and kayaking off the beach as well as offering a towel, chair and umbrella service.

Atlantic Avenue offers many attractions and is the main shopping area of Delray Beach. Other activities available here include tennis on West Atlantic Avenue, where there are 14 clay and 7 hard courts for public use. From East Atlantic Avenue two hour narrated yacht cruises are offered taking passengers along the Intracoastal Waterway, which is also a good fishing area.
